Bacterial infection occurs when bacteria enter your body and start multiplying which may cause tissue damage and make you sick. Mostly it is caused by Staphylococcus and Streptococcus organisms. The bacterial diseases are cholera, bacterial meningitis, tetanus, gonorrhea, pneumonia, and syphilis. Symptoms include fever, chills, and sweats, inflamed lymph nodes, headache, diarrhea, abdominal pain
Urinary tract infection
It is a type of infection that affects the urethra, kidneys, and bladder. It is caused by Escherichia coli (E.coli). Symptoms include abdominal pain, frequent urination, dysuria, blood in urine, foul-smell while urinating

Acute sinusitis
It is also called acute rhinosinusitis. It is an inflammation inside your nose which is called sinusitis. It is usually caused by the common cold, or by any viral or bacterial infection. Symptoms include runny nose, postnasal drainage, congestion, swelling around your eyes, ear pressure, headache, cough, bad breath, fatigue, and fever.

Tonsillitis
Inflammation of tonsils is called tonsillitis which causes server throat pain and is caused by Streptococcus pyogenic. Symptoms include inflamed tonsils, sore throat, difficulty in swallowing, bad breath, headache, and inflamed lymph nodes
